Leon Benson is reborn: Watch a celebration of the people’s victory!
Watch Leon Benson’s “rebirth” and return home, and feel the power of the people when we unite for a common cause!
Watch Leon Benson’s “rebirth” and return home, and feel the power of the people when we unite for a common cause!
Leon Benson sat down with several news outlets to discuss his exoneration and the events celebrating his re-birth.
Published a year after his liberation, Leon Benson’s book testifies to the inability of prison bars to capture the spirit.